Every new Senator makes an introductory speech to the Senate.  In order to speak effectively and identify the state-focused issue on which you will concentrate, you will need to collect some data about your state.  The more you know, the more effective you should be in addressing the real needs of your state.  The information you gather should also help you to create your campaign poster and organize your introductory speech to the Senate.

Consider the following list of items to be “basic.”  The list is NOT intended to be all-inclusive.  Any other pertinent information you find should be included at the end of the list.  Note that “RANK” (see below) means national rank, i.e., out of the 50 states.  Use almanacs, encyclopedias (NOT Wikipedia), the Internet, etc. to find this information.  See the back for suggested sources.
